MyRealTrip raises $56m in new fund raise to continue transformation to travel superapp
19/01/2024 by Yeoh Siew Hoon
It’s good news for the tours and activities as well as APAC travel market as Korea-based MyRealTrip announced a raise of $56.7 million (75.6 billion KRW) in a Series F equity round of funding to accelerate its business and product innovation and ramp up its hiring. Sustainable travel: Big gap in what consumers believe and what they actually do
22/11/2023 by Yeoh Siew Hoon
Consumers do not often do what they say they want to do when it comes to sustainable travel. In fact, the average traveller has a poor understanding of what sustainable travel means, and a lot of education is needed to encourage better behaviour.
